Performance Summary - In Q1 2025, the company achieved revenue of 3.23 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 21.4% [1] - The net profit attributable to the parent company was 450 million yuan, up 22.9% year-on-year [1] - The net profit excluding non-recurring items was 440 million yuan,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 28.1%, meeting expectations [1] Operational Analysis - Domestic investment in the power grid reached a record high, with the State Grid completing fixed asset investments exceeding 90 billion yuan, a nearly 30% year-on-year increase [2] - The first batch of bidding for power transmission and transformation equipment by the State Grid amounted to 15.2 billion yuan, up 23% year-on-year, marking a four-year high [2] - The company secured contracts worth 1.05 billion yuan, including an unexpected 350 million yuan for 750kV GIS, enhancing its market share [2] - Transformer exports in Q1 2025 reached 1.82 billion USD, a 39% year-on-year increase, indicating sustained high growth [2] - The company made breakthroughs in markets such as the UK, Italy, Saudi Arabia, and Kuwait, benefiting from overseas demand for power equipment [2] Order Backlog and Targets - As of Q1 2025, the company's contract liabilities reached 2.84 billion yuan, a 19.91% increase from the beginning of the year, indicating a robust order backlog [3] - The company aims to secure new orders of 26.8 billion yuan (excluding tax) in 2025, a year-on-year increase of 25% [3] - The revenue target for 2025 is set at 18.5 billion yuan, reflecting a 20% year-on-year growth expectation [3] Profitability and Cost Control - The company's overall gross margin in Q1 2025 was 30.3%, a decrease of 0.4 percentage points year-on-year, while the net profit margin was 14.4%, an increase of 0.8 percentage points [4] - The expense ratios for sales, management, and R&D were 5.0%, 2.8%, and 7.9% respectively, showing stable management of expenses [4] Profit Forecast and Valuation - The company has a clear development strategy and business plan, with expectations for continued revenue growth in various product lines [5] - Projected net profits for 2025-2027 are 2.6 billion, 3.23 billion, and 3.97 billion yuan, representing year-on-year growth rates of 27%, 24%, and 23% respectively [5] - The current stock price corresponds to a PE valuation of 22, 18, and 14 times for the years 2025, 2026, and 2027, maintaining a "buy" rating [5]

Investment Rating - The report maintains a "Buy" rating for the electric power equipment and new energy sector, indicating an expected investment return exceeding 15% over the next 6-12 months compared to the market benchmark index [7]. Core Insights - The report highlights a significant increase in exports of electric power equipment, with specific categories such as inverters, transformers, and high-voltage switches showing positive growth trends. However, components and batteries experienced a decline in year-over-year exports [6][2][3][5]. Summary by Category Inverters - In March 2025, inverter exports amounted to $630 million, reflecting a year-over-year increase of 5% and a month-over-month increase of 39%. Notably, exports to Africa surged by 81% year-over-year [2]. Transformers - From January to March 2025, total transformer exports reached 12.5 billion yuan, marking a year-over-year increase of 40%. In March alone, exports were 4.18 billion yuan, up 27% year-over-year [3]. Electric Meters - Total electric meter exports for the first three months of 2025 were 2.55 billion yuan, with a year-over-year increase of 9%. March exports were 770 million yuan, reflecting a 7% increase year-over-year [4]. High-Voltage Switches - High-voltage switch exports totaled 8.49 billion yuan from January to March 2025, showing a year-over-year increase of 30%. March exports were 3.27 billion yuan, up 50% year-over-year [5]. Components and Batteries - In March 2025, exports of components and batteries totaled $2.5 billion, representing a year-over-year decline of 24%, although there was a month-over-month increase of 48% [6].
